I love Cocktails in the Summer, I’m just enjoying a Zombie which is delicious:

25ml Bacadi Carta Blanca Rum
25ml Bacardi Carta Oro Gold Rum
25ml Pussers Navy Rum
15ml Wray & Nephew Overproof Rum
15ml De Kuyper Apricot Brandy
15ml Grand Marnier Cordon Rouge
75ml Fresh Pineapple Juice
75ml Passion Fruit Juice
30ml Fresh Lime Juice
Dash of Grenadine

Mixed in a shaker, served with two giant balls of ice in a pint tankard topped up with a little club soda, fresh pineapple, lime and passion fruit as garnish then quaffed through a glass straw
